Telematics and Fleet Management
Telematics and fleet management systems have revolutionized the way trucking companies manage their fleets. These systems provide real-time data on vehicle location, speed, fuel consumption, and maintenance needs, enabling companies to make data-driven decisions and optimize their operations. With the help of telematics, trucking companies can reduce fuel consumption, lower emissions, and improve driver safety.
Driver Assistance Systems: Enhancing Safety and Comfort
Driver assistance systems, such as lane departure warning, adaptive cruise control, and blind spot detection, have become increasingly popular in the trucking industry. These systems enhance driver safety and comfort, reducing the risk of accidents and improving overall driving experience. Additionally, features like heated seats, electronic stability control, and advanced infotainment systems have become standard in many modern trucks, making long-haul driving more comfortable and enjoyable.
Alternative Fuels and Electric Vehicles: The Future of Trucking
As concern about climate change and environmental sustainability grows, the trucking industry is shifting towards alternative fuels and electric vehicles. Companies like Tesla and Volvo are leading the charge, developing electric trucks that offer improved fuel efficiency, reduced emissions, and lower operating costs. While still in its infancy, the adoption of alternative fuels and electric vehicles is expected to gain momentum in the coming years, transforming the trucking industry forever.
